Transaction cc88106c2eb3070ee88d524b685d91f7843696f4c39338c19d529eb03a6d82a2

1 Input
2 Outputs
  • cc88106c2eb3070ee88d524b685d91f7843696f4c39338c19d529eb03a6d82a2:0
  • value  99322
    address  19REp3221tGwMidrX9o9HxmnZHHT5uLthT
  • cc88106c2eb3070ee88d524b685d91f7843696f4c39338c19d529eb03a6d82a2:1
  • value  16900000
    address  13ooHTYiUJTyKKzesrtFdD7y77LFWGjaPf